The Delhi Police Special Cell averted a major catastrophe, as it foiled an ISIS-style attack by two operatives in a densely populated area of the national capital region during the festive season of Diwali.

The Additional Commissioner of Police (ACP), Special Cell, Pramod Kushwaha, said in a press conference, "They had conducted a recce of several crowded places, including a mall in south Delhi and a park, where they planned to execute the strike during the festive season of Diwali."
The ACP further said that the two accused, both named Adnan and hailing from Bhopal, were in contact with a foreign handler, whom they considered their amir. The handler is suspected to be residing outside the country and operating from the Syria-Turkey border.

Preliminary investigation revealed that both the accused were using multiple Instagram accounts to circulate extremist content and stay in touch with their handler. In the course of the operation, the police found a laptop, several pen drives, incriminating videos related to ISIS propaganda and a flag.
The police suspect that these materials were used to make an Improvised Explosive Device (IED). A video was also recovered by the police, showing both operatives pledge their allegiance to ISIS.

One Of The Accused Arrested By ATS In UP
Earlier, one of the accused, Adnan, was arrested by the Uttar Pradesh ATS in June 2024 for posting a threatening message on social media to kill the surveyor of the Gyanvapi mosque. He was allegedly overlooking the online propaganda and media-related work for the terror outfit.
The other accused, whose father is a government employee, was apprehended from Sadik Nagar on October 16. The Special Cell had kept tabs on the movement of both suspects, with parallel leads developed in Delhi and Bhopal.

The operation was led by Inspector Sunil and Dhiraj, under the supervision of senior officers of the Special Cell.
